Sort by
Display
per page
QCP2477
Water Pump - Bmw E12/E28/M30/M90
QCP2509
Water Pump - Mitsubishi 1.6 4G32
QCP2512
Water Pump - Opel 1.8/2.0 (21T-68Mm Pulley)
QCP2513
Water Pump - Daewoo/Opel 1.6 Se
QCP2525
Water Pump - Ford Sierra 2.0 Koln
QCP2526
Water Pump - Ford Cortina 1.6/2.0
QCP2527
Water Pump - Ford/Mazda Cvh 1.3/1.4/1.6
QCP2580
Water Pump - Landrover 2.5
QCP2590
Water Pump - Ford/Mazda F6/F8/Fe
QCP2597
Water Pump - Toyota 1300 2E
QCP2599
Water Pump - Ford/Mazda Wl 2.5
QCP2612
Water Pump - Nissan 2.0 Ca18Det